THE UNSAFETY NET: MAKING WOMEN FEEL WELCOME, RESPECTED, AND SAFE
Author(s) | Ms. V Twinkle |
---|---|
Country | India |
Abstract | Social media has fundamentally changed how people interact, live, and do business. However, because of the ongoing evolution brought on by contemporary technological progress, it might be a double-edged sword. For women throughout the globe, this couldn't be true: despite their struggles with access, language challenges, and safety concerns, social media affords them social, economic, and political strength. This paper examines how gender problems and social media overlap in India. It describes how social media has changed and questions if it has gotten more aware of gender representation in the last ten years. It explores the reasons why women are unable to fully benefit from social media and assesses the country's present policies on online safety. It makes detailed suggestions on how to improve the safety and inclusivity of social media for women in the nation. |
